TLS signed “Robert A. Rushworth,” one page, 8 x 10.25, Air Force Flight Test Center letterhead, August 15, 1962. Letter to a flying enthusiast. In part: “I am sorry that I do not have any kind of schematic drawing of the so-called ‘roller coaster flight.’ Actually the flight was only another research test and newspapermen, looking for an angle, invented the roller coaster phrase...I am afraid it is not possible to send you any X-15 material which ‘no one else would have.’ No member of the Air Force can give anything to the public which is not available to everyone...We know very well that our work could not continue without people like you supporting us. Just by way of contrast to the X-15 I am sending along also a picture of Peter Bowers, aviation historian, in his 1911 Curtiss pusher.” In fine condition. Accompanied by the photo mentioned in the letter, as well as a photo of Rushworth receiving a medal. Pre-certified Steve Zarelli and RR Auction COA.
